My system is OS Mojave 10.14.6, I got homebrew from this command :

     /bin/bash -c "$(curl -fsSL
    https://raw.githubusercontent.com/Homebrew/install/HEAD/install.sh)"


when I try to install postgresql with the command

    brew install postgresql


I have this error:

        Error: An exception occurred within a child process:
          RuntimeError: /usr/local/opt/openssl@1.1 not present or broken
        Please reinstall openssl@1.1. Sorry :(


When I try to install openssl@1.1 I have this message:

Note that the error message is literally asking you to:


brew reinstall openssl@1.1


not:


brew install openssl@1.1


and not:


brew reinstall openssl


Do the reinstall and see if the postgresql formula works now. If it still doesn't work, the Homebrew discussions forum is a more appropriate place to follow up: https://github.com/Homebrew/discussions/discussions


Also:


brew link openssl@1.1


and all the exports you said you added to your .zshrc should not be needed, so you should:


brew unlink openssl@1.1


and revert all your additions.
